Programming Language/JavaScript

[JavaScript] 자료의 비파괴와 파괴

woojin._. 2023. 10. 13. 10:03

자료의 비파괴와 파괴

  • 비파괴적 처리
    • 처리 후에 원본 내용이 변경되지 않음
> const a = '안녕'
> const b = '하세요'

> const c = a + b

> c
"안녕하세요"

> a
"안녕"
> b
"하세요"

 

  • 파괴적 처리
    • 처리 후에 원본 내용이 변경됨
> const array = ["사과", "배", "바나나"]

> array.push("귤")
4

> array
(4) ["사과", "배", "바나나", "귤"]